The Greek astronomer Meton (5th century B.C.E.) discovered that 19 photo voltaic yearscorresponded virtually precisely to 235 lunar months. A “lunar year” is 12lunar months. 19 lunar years is 12 x 19 = 228 lunar months. Metonadded 7 more months in his cycle to synchronize the lunar and solarcalendars. This was later adopted as the usual for the Jewish calendar.
